Cody Hodgson: NASCAR K&N Pro Series East
South Boston Speedway Race Preview
THE STORY
Cody Hodgson of Escalon, Calif., seeks his second straight Top-10 finish to start his career when the NASCAR K&N Pro Series East stops at South Boston Speedway in South Boston, Va., for the South Boston 150 on Saturday, April 16. Hodgson, who is running for the Sunoco Rookie of the Year award in the series, tested at South Boston last week and is looking to carry the momentum of a 10th-place run in the season opener at Greenville Pickens Speedway two weeks ago into the second event on the 2011 schedule.

KURT BUSCH READY FOR ANOTHER SHOT AT POINTS PLATE RACE WIN
-No. 22 Shell-Pennzoil/AAA Dodge Driver Has Anticipated Talladega Since Successful Daytona Races-
TALLADEGA, Ala. — Shell-Pennzoil/AAA Dodge driver Kurt Busch has been counting down the days for this weekend’s Aaron’s 499 at Talladega Superspeedway ever since Feb. 20. That was the day he was in the hunt to win the 53rd annual Daytona 500 until the final lap. In the final race of what was a super successful Speed Weeks 2011, the 2004 NASCAR Sprint Cup Champ had to settle for a fifth-place finish and leave Daytona still in quest of his first points-paying restrictor-plate race win.
“We had won the Budweiser Shootout and won our Thursday qualifying race so we had so much confidence and momentum rolling into the Daytona 500,” said Busch, who will start his 42nd Sprint Cup plate race at Talladega on Sunday still looking for that elusive victory. “The 500 is our Super Bowl and all the hype was crazy around our Shell-Pennzoil Dodge Team. Santos Record-Setting WMT Qualifying Effort at Thompson
Ceravolo Makes Triumphant Return; Cipriano Score Saturday Icebreaker Win
Thompson, CT (Saturday, April 9, 2011): The 2011 season officially got underway at Thompson International Speedway with day number one of the traditional Icebreaker. In qualifying for the Whelen Modified Tour, Bobby Santos III of Franklin, MA, posted a record-setting lap of 18.237 ET to win the Coors Light Pole with a new track record. In feature racing action, Todd Ceravolo of Gales Ferry, CT, returned to regular weekly racing at Thompson Speedway to score the victory in the Sunoco Modifieds. Andrew Gipson Set To Make NASCAR K&N Pro Series East Debut
17-Year-Old Led By Veteran Barney McRae
Bradenton, FL (April 9, 2011): Andrew Gipson is ready to make his NASCAR K&N Pro Series East debut next weekend at South Boston Speedway in Virginia. The 17-year-old is the fourth driver tapped by veteran driver and mentor Barney McRae to be developed in the series that has produced such racing greats as Joey Logano and Trevor Bayne. But Gipson, unlike many of the other series’ current contingent, has gotten to this level with only two years of racing experience. Therefore, the 2011 season will be focused on development.
“For Andrew, we’re concentrating on getting him to understand the cars – what he can and can’t do with them – and get him the experience he needs,” said McRae, who will serve as his crew chief. “This is all new territory for him, but he has the talent and the mental focus to be really successful at it.
